cancela-se

[kɐ̃ˈsɛlɐ sə]
verb
it is canceled / one cancels
1. Third person singular present indicative of 'cancelar' in the reflexive form, or impersonal construction meaning 'it is canceled' or 'one cancels'
The event cancels itself due to lack of interest.
O evento cancela-se por falta de interesse.
2. Passive voice construction indicating that something is being canceled or annulled
The reservation cancels at the last minute.
A reserva cancela-se no último minuto.
